Вниз  Mobile Basic 1.9.1
- 2.07.2013 / 01:25
Pesik1
  Пользователь

Pesik1 
Сейчас: Offline
kiriman, о! Круто! Теперь и приоритет спрайтов работает. Придется переписовать весь код игры, чтоб на всех моделях телефонов работала. Правда я боюсь начинать, вдруг ты опять что нибудь грандиозное сделаеш :-D Предется из за сбоев приоритета в spritegel записывать каждый кадр анимации в отдельный спрайт. Другого способа не вижу. Ты случайно не знаеш что больше памяти занимает спрайт или гель?
- 2.07.2013 / 06:22
gost6678
  Пользователь

gost6678 
Pesik1, так как гель-это простая картинка, а спрайт это картинка с дополнительными папараметрами, то спрайт занимает больше памяти,чем гель. Правда в мобильном бейсике нет работы с этими дополнительными параметрами, но если посмотреть на обьект спрайта в самом j2me-коде, то можно увидеть что он имеет много дополнительных методов, по сравнению с картинкой.

Изменено gost6678 (2.07 / 06:22) (всего 1 раз)
- 2.07.2013 / 06:23
gost6678
  Пользователь

gost6678 
Кстати, в бейсике есть команда Spritemove на самом деле должна перемещать спрайт на определенное кол-во пикселей по икс и игрек, а она только позиционирует спрайт.
- 2.07.2013 / 09:21
PhRaNk
  Пользователь

PhRaNk 
Сейчас: Offline
Pesik1, Что, серьёзно? Так не было же вроде? А какой командой надо пользоваться?
- 2.07.2013 / 09:30
Pesik1
  Пользователь

Pesik1 
Сейчас: Offline
PhRaNk, open
- 2.07.2013 / 09:51
kiriman
  Пользователь

kiriman 
Сейчас: Offline
Pesik1, спрайт. Т.к. каждый за собой тащит координаты x,y.
gost6678, в бэйсике спрайт не то же самое, что и в яве класс Sprite
- 2.07.2013 / 10:12
kiriman
  Пользователь

kiriman 
Сейчас: Offline
Pesik1, а зачем код переписывать?
Не надо. Приоритет будет такой, какой у тебя сейчас в игре, на всех телефонах
- 2.07.2013 / 10:33
Pesik1
  Пользователь

Pesik1 
Сейчас: Offline
kiriman, так для анимации я спритегелем в процесе игры в спрайты загружаю гели и получится что боты будут накладываться сверху кроны деревьев, так как станут с большим приоритетом.
- 2.07.2013 / 10:35
kiriman
  Пользователь

kiriman 
Сейчас: Offline
Pesik1, а, ну тогда переписывай)
- 2.07.2013 / 13:58
RblSb
  Пользователь

RblSb 
Сейчас: Offline
kiriman (30.06.2013/07:19)
RblSb, я внимательней посмотрел команду call.. Ты опять с путем для bas накосячил. )Чтоб bas загрузился из архива - пиши перед путем слеш. А если из рмс - без слеша.
грузил из фс, код там проходил, а после возвращения в основную программу ничего не происходило, или это из-за того что основная программа не сохранена в файл и находится в редакторе?
И из-за команды spritehit ошибка
if sh("cap","cub") th
gt 250
спрайты эти есть, если удалить эту строку, всё работает
Наверх  Всего сообщений: 2690
Фильтровать сообщения
Поиск по теме
Файлы топика (109)